Summary of Make A Touch-less Switch Using Arduino
This Arduino project, "Touch Me Not," modifies the Arduino Starter Kit's Touch Sensor Lamp to create a touch-less switch. It lights an LED when a hand approaches aluminum foil without physical contact, using capacitive sensing. The circuit connects an LED with a resistor to pin 12, a 1 Mega ohm resistor between pins 2 and 4, and the aluminum foil to pin 2. It requires the Capacitive Sensor Library for the Arduino to function.

Build the Circuit
In the Circuit:
* The LED and the 220 ohm resistor are connected to Pin 12 on the Arduino (and of course to the Ground)
* The 1 Mega ohm resistor is connected between Pin 2 and 4.
* The Aluminium Foil is connected to Pin 2.
